Job Summary

Assembles mechanical units, fabricated parts/components and/or electrical/electronic systems to make subassemblies, assemblies or complete units using hand tools, power tools, jigs, fixtures and miscellaneous equipment | Fits, aligns, calibrates and adjusts parts and mechanisms to meet tolerances and product operating requirements; repairs units or products that have failed to meet requirements

Impact of the Role
General Profile
  • Works with clearly defined methods and tasks that are described in detail
  • Works under close supervision with little autonomy
  • Requires little or no prior relevant training or work experience
  • Performs manual tasks according to established procedures
Essential Functions
  • Operates and maintains stations to assemble, align, and adjust fabricated parts, components, or units according to specifications and follows established manufacturing procedures.
  • Uses hand tools, power tools, and other manufacturing assembly line equipment to assemble units.
  • Tests and calibrates parts and mechanisms to ensure all components meet tolerances, product specifications, and quality standards.
  • May repair or refit parts or units that fail tests or tolerance levels.
  • Keeps daily assembly production records.
  • Maintains a clean and organized work environment.
